Since now the generic console_t structure holds the UART base address as well, let's use that generic location and drop the UART driver specific data structure at all. Change-Id: Iea6ca26ff4903c33f0fad27fec96fdbabd4e0a91 Signed-off-by: Andre Przywara <andre.przywara@arm.com>
